  4. 3 days ago · The city’s economy also embraces petrochemicals, aluminum, glass, agriculture, the seafood industry, and tourism. Resort facilities, mostly fishing and water sports, are based on the bay and the coastal barrier islands, including the Padre Island National Seashore, stretching 113 miles (182 km) southward almost to Brownsville.

  6. 3 days ago · Corpus Christi ( / ˌkɔːrpəs ˈkrɪsti / KOR-pəs KRIS-tee; Latin for ' Body of Christ ') is a coastal city in the South Texas region of the U.S. state of Texas and the county seat and largest city of Nueces County [5] with portions extending into Aransas, Kleberg, and San Patricio counties.
